Ò׽ؽØÍ¼Èí¼þ¡¢µ¥Îļþ¡¢Ãâ°²×°¡¢´¿ÂÌÉ«¡¢½ö160KB

C#´¦Àíoracle lobµÄÀý×Ó

  protected void BindData1()
    {
        OracleConnection orcn = new OracleConnection("User ID=wesoftwcp; Password=wesoft; Data Source=oradb");
        orcn.Open();
        string MyData = "";
        StreamReader rs = new StreamReader(@"c:\1.txt");
        MyData = rs.ReadToEnd();
        rs.Close();
        //OracleConnection orcn = new OracleConnection("User ID=wesoftwcp; Password=wesoft; Data Source=oradb");
        //orcn.Open();
        OracleType lobtype = OracleType.Clob; //Èç¹ûÊÇblobÕâÀï¸Ä³ÉOracleType.blob
        string CreateTempBlob = "DECLARE A " + lobtype + "; " +
            "BEGIN " +
            "DBMS_LOB.CREATETEMPORARY(A, FALSE); " +
            ":LOC := A; " +
            "END;";
        OracleTransaction transaction = orcn.BeginTransaction();
        OracleParameter[] param = new OracleParameter[1];
        param[0] = new OracleParameter("LOC", OracleType.Clob);
        //OracleHelper.CacheParameter(CreateTempBlob,param);
        OracleCommand cmdTemp = new OracleCommand(CreateTempBlob, orcn);
        param[0].Direction = ParameterDirection.Output;
        //OracleHelper.ExecuteNonQuery(transaction


Ïà¹ØÎĵµ£º

oracleµÄÊý¾ÝÀàÐÍ

ÔÚORACLE8Öж¨ÒåÁË£º±êÁ¿(Scalar)¡¢¸´ºÏ(COMPOSITE)¡¢ÒýÓÃ(REFERENCE)ºÍLOBËÄÖÖÊý¾ÝÀàÐÍ¡£
£¨Ò»£©±êÁ¿(Scalar)
    ±êÁ¿ÀàÐÍÓëÊý¾Ý¿âµÄÁÐËùʹÓõÄÀàÐÍÏàͬ£¬´ËÍâËü»¹ÓÐһЩÀ©Õ¹¡£
    ËüÓÖ·ÖΪÆß¸ö×飺Êý×Ö¡¢×Ö·û¡¢ÐС¢ÈÕÆÚ¡¢Ðбêʶ¡¢²¼¶ûºÍ¿ÉÐÅ¡£
¢ÙÊý×Ö
¡¡
    ÓÐÈ ......

´ó¼ÒÒ»ÆðÀ´ÌÖÂÛOracle±í¿Õ¼äµÄ´´½¨

ÔÚÏîĿʵÏÖʱ£¬´ó¼ÒÒ»°ãÓбíµÄÉè¼Æ¡£ÓëÒ»°ãÊý¾Ý¿â²»Í¬£¬Oracle±í¿Õ¼äµÄ˵·¨¡£±í¿Õ¼äÒâΪ´æ·Å±íµÄ¿Õ¼ä¡£ÔÚ½¨Á¢±íµÄʱºòΪÁËÓëԭʼOracle±í¿Õ¼äÓÐÇø±ð£¬ÎÒÃÇ¿ÉÒÔ´´½¨Ðµıí¿Õ¼ä´æ·Å±í¡£Ò»°ãµÄ½¨ÒéÊǽ¨Á¢Á½¸ö±í¿Õ¼äÒ»¸ö´æ·ÅÊý¾Ý£¬Ò»¸ö´æ·ÅË÷Òý¡£
´´½¨Oracle±í¿Õ¼äµÄ·½·¨ÈçÏ£º
1.¿ÉÒÔͨ¹ýOracle×Ô´øµÄͼÐÎÓû§½çÃæÊµÏÖ¡£¾ßÌå ......

oracle³£Óþ­µäSQL²éѯ£¨×ªÔØ£©

³£ÓÃSQL²éѯ£º
1¡¢²é¿´±í¿Õ¼äµÄÃû³Æ¼°´óС
select t.tablespace_name, round(sum(bytes/(1024*1024)),0) ts_size
from dba_tablespaces t, dba_data_files d
where t.tablespace_name = d.tablespace_name
group by t.tablespace_name;
2¡¢²é¿´±í¿Õ¼äÎïÀíÎļþµÄÃû³Æ¼°´óС
select tablespace_name, file_id, ......

java²Ù×÷oracleÊý¾Ý¿âÖеÄblob×Ö¶Î

oracleÖеÄBLOB×Ö¶ÎÊÇ´æ´¢2½øÖƵÄÎļþ£¬±ÈÈçÎļþ£¬Í¼Æ¬µÈ¡£
1¡¢°Ñ±¾µØÎļþдÈëÊý¾Ý¿â
package com.data;
import java.io.File;
import java.io.FileInputStream;
import java.io.OutputStream;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.PreparedStatement;
import java.sql.R ......

SuSE Linux10Éϰ²×°OracleÊý¾Ý¿â

ϵͳҪÇó£º
¡¡¡¡ÄÚ´æ£ºÍÆ¼ö1G
¡¡¡¡Swap·ÖÇø£ºÉèΪÄÚ´æµÄ2±¶
¡¡¡¡/tmp´ÅÅ̿ռ䣺400MBÒÔÉÏÈý
¡¡¡¡´ÅÅ̿ռ䣺Èí¼þ3.5G Êý¾Ý1.2G
¡¡¡¡ËùÐèÈí¼þ£º
¡¡¡¡SuSE Linux10 for x86
¡¡¡¡Oracle database 10gR2 for Linux32
¡¡¡¡Orarun-1.8-109.15.i586.rpmÈí¼þ°ü£¬¿ÉÒÔ´Óhttp://Ftp.novell.com/partners/Oracle/sels-9ÏÂÔØ
&n ......
© 2009 ej38.com All Rights Reserved. ¹ØÓÚE½¡ÍøÁªÏµÎÒÃÇ | Õ¾µãµØÍ¼ | ¸ÓICP±¸09004571ºÅ